Making Waves in the Americas: The Coastal Contracts Story
A shining example of this bold new reality is the recent success of Coastal Contracts Bhd. The company secured a monumental US$1.14 billion (approximately RM5.29 billion) project from Mexico’s state-owned Pemex. This is not a simple supply contract; it is a complex Engineering, Procurement, Construction, Installation, and Commissioning (EPCIC) project for a gas conditioning plant. Securing such a deal in a competitive market like the Americas speaks volumes about the level of trust and technical capability that a Malaysian company can command. This achievement provides valuable insights into how specialised expertise can become a passport to global opportunities, moving a company from a regional player to a serious international contender.
Healing Hands Across Asia: IHH Healthcare’s Regional Play
The trend is not limited to the energy sector. In healthcare, IHH Healthcare Berhad continues to cement its position as a dominant force across Asia. Through its Indian subsidiary, Fortis Healthcare, IHH is strategically deepening its presence in one of the world’s largest and most complex markets. This involves not just managing hospitals but actively acquiring and integrating new facilities to build a comprehensive service network. This long-term expansion is a core part of their business model, demonstrating how Malaysian firms can navigate intricate regulatory environments and build sustainable, trusted brands abroad. The Economic Tailwinds
This wave of international expansion is not happening in a vacuum. It is supported by solid economic fundamentals that provide both the means and the confidence to venture abroad. The recent strengthening of the ringgit, for instance, has a direct and positive impact. A stronger currency makes international acquisitions, investments, and operational costs more affordable, giving our companies greater purchasing power on the world stage. Furthermore, this trend builds on Malaysia’s consistent outward-looking business approach, fostered over years by both government policy and private sector ambition. These factors create a fertile ground for growth, encouraging more businesses to look beyond our shores.
